Namibia - Re-Export of Petroleum Oils, Oils from Bituminous Minerals

With $68,466.72 in 2018, the country was ranked number 4 among other countries in Re-Export of Petroleum Oils, Oils from Bituminous Minerals. Namibia is overtaken by New Zealand, which was ranked number 3 with $2,382,295.01 and is followed by Fiji at $38,772.75. United States topped the ranking with $434,415,477.14 in 2019, that is a decrease of 3% versus 2018. Cyprus witnessed the best average annual growth at +178.7% per year, while New Zealand witnessed the worst performance at -33.3% per year.
